在Python中,相对路径可以使用os模块来实现。首先,需要导入os模块,然后使用os.path.join()函数来拼接相对路径。
潼关ssl适用于网站、小程序/APP、API接口等需要进行数据传输应用场景,ssl证书未来市场广阔!成为创新互联建站的ssl证书销售渠道,可以享受市场价格4-6折优惠!如果有意向欢迎电话联系或者加微信:18980820575(备注:SSL证书合作)期待与您的合作!
通过os.getcwd()函数可以获取当前工作目录的绝对路径,再使用os.path.dirname()函数来获取当前文件的目录路径。
最后,可以使用相对路径和当前文件的目录路径来构建最终的相对路径。这样就可以在Python中使用相对路径来访问文件和目录,而不必担心不同操作系统之间的差异。这种方法可以确保代码的可移植性和可读性。
在编写Python脚本时,可以使用绝对路径或相对路径来指定pythonexe的路径。绝对路径是完整的文件路径,包括驱动器名称(例如C:\Python\python.exe)。相对路径是相对于当前工作目录的路径,可以使用"."表示当前目录,或者".."表示上一级目录。在指定路径时,需要使用正确的路径分隔符(在Windows上是反斜杠\,在Linux上是正斜杠/)。确保路径正确无误,以便正确找到pythonexe并执行Python脚本。
Python.exe的路径可以根据安装位置进行设置。一般情况下,Python.exe会被安装在电脑的C盘中的Program Files文件夹下的Python文件夹内。如果你的Python.exe文件位于这个文件夹内,则在编写程序时,可以直接写作“C:\Program Files\Python\Python.exe”或者“C:\Program Files (x86)\Python\Python.exe”,具体根据你的电脑情况而定。如果Python.exe文件不在这个文件夹内,可以通过查找Python.exe文件来确定路径,然后在编写程序时手动输入文件路径。
Python批量读取特定文件夹下Excel的话,主要分为2步,首先根据后缀名(xls或xlsx)匹配出所有Excel文件,然后直接利用相关模块(pandas,openpyxl等)读取即可,下面我简单介绍一下实现过程,感兴趣的朋友可以尝试一下:
01
查找所有Excel文件
这一步非常简单,主要是根据后缀名匹配所有Excel文件,基本思路先使用os.walk函数遍历指定的文件夹,找到所有文件,然后一一匹配文件后缀名,如果是xls或xlsx,则为Excel文件,添加到list列表,之后返回,后面读取函数就是根据这个列表(存储所有搜索到的Excel文件路径)读取Excel文件:
02
读取Excel文件内容
这一步主要你是根据上一步找到的Excel文件路径直接读取Excel文件,至于读取模块或库的话,那就非常多啦,基本的xlrd,xlutils,openpyxl都行,最简单的方式就是使用pandas,一个著名的数据处理库,内置了大量函数和类型,可以轻松处理Excel等日常各种文件,安装的话,直接在cmd窗口输入命令“pip install pandas”即可:
安装完成后,我们就可以直接使用pandas库读取Excel文件了,非常简单,只需要一行代码即可搞定,也就是read_excel函数,传入Excel文件路径就行,默认情况下会读取列标题,如果你不需要列标题的话,设置header=None即可,读取的数据类型为DataFrame,后续处理的话,也非常方便:
到此,以上就是小编对于python怎么读取文件相对路径的数据的问题就介绍到这了,希望这3点解答对大家有用。
分享题目:python怎么读取文件相对路径
本文路径:http://www.mswzjz.cn/qtweb/news3/533503.html
攀枝花网站建设、攀枝花网站运维推广公司-贝锐智能,是专注品牌与效果的网络营销公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 贝锐智能